Plug Power reported a $2 billion loss last year and lower revenue than the year before. Here's what the company's planning to ...
January 17, 2025 • Inauguration Day is President-elect Donald Trump's chance to set the tone for the next four years. Currently, his favorability is the highest it's ever been. He's already ...
Want to share your experience with this dealership? Great cars and great workers ! Thank you square one auto the experience was one of a kind 🙏 Great cars and great workers ! Thank you square ...
There's a storm brewing in the Western Conference. The Oklahoma City Thunder are the favorites, deservedly so, but underneath them the power structure is shifting rapidly. Fading are the Memphis 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results